Your Tasks
Supplier Development for Key Projects
Lead supplier quality development activities for strategic and critical projects
Design, implement, and oversee project quality planning for key products and components
Conduct supplier selection and evaluate suppliers' technical capabilities and manufacturing readiness
Drive technical discussions with suppliers regarding purchased-part quality planning, critical characteristics, and key process controls
Provide technical guidance on component process development, process verification, and capability evaluations
Guide and monitor supplier APQP activities to ensure successful product and component industrialization
Support the implementation of Lean Manufacturing principles throughout process development.
Review and approve supplier tooling and mold designs
Conduct PPAP and QAPP evaluations for new projects
Coach suppliers in the effective use of quality tools and methodologies, including FMEA, Control Plans, SPC, MSA, Poka-Yoke, and 8D problem solving
On-Site Supplier Technical Support
Provide on-site technical support during product and component development phases
Lead the resolution of complex quality issues and critical supplier-related concerns
Drive implementation of corrective and preventive actions to ensure sustainable improvements
Supplier System and Process Audits
Develop and execute an annual supplier audit program, including quality system and manufacturing process audits
Monitor and follow up on corrective action plans resulting from audit findings
Drive continuous improvement within supplier quality management systems with a focus on zero-defect performance
Supplier Quality Improvement
Develop supplier quality improvement plans based on performance metrics, quality trends, and issue severity
Monitor and analyze supplier quality performance on a monthly basis
Evaluate the effectiveness of improvement initiatives and recommend further actions
Lead annual supplier quality reviews and promote best practices across the supplier base
Supplier Training and Capability Development
Develop annual supplier quality training plans
Create and deliver training materials covering quality tools, methodologies, and customer requirements
Assess training effectiveness and ensure suppliers understand and implement quality requirements
